What is BIM Technology?
BIM, or Building Information Modeling, is a digital representation of the physical and functional characteristics of a facility. It provides a collaborative platform for stakeholders, enabling architects, engineers, and contractors to work seamlessly throughout a project’s lifecycle. By using BIM services, construction management firms can enhance accuracy, reduce errors, and streamline coordination between disciplines.
The Impact of BIM on Project Management
- Enhanced Collaboration: BIM facilitates real-time collaboration between teams, ensuring that project management companies can effectively coordinate with engineers, architects, and contractors.
- Clash Detection and Risk Reduction: BIM modeling helps detect design conflicts early, reducing costly modifications during construction.
- Improved Cost and Time Efficiency: BIM services streamline scheduling, procurement, and execution, minimizing delays and cost overruns.
- Sustainability and Energy Efficiency: BIM allows for the integration of value engineering and energy modeling, helping construction and planning firms develop environmentally sustainable buildings.
- 4D and 5D Simulations: Advanced BIM tools enable time and cost analysis, providing a comprehensive understanding of project timelines and budgets.
